What is the genetic contribution to the onset of autism?

Autism spectrum disorder (ASD) is a neurodevelopmental disorder characterized by very early onset of dysfunction in social communication and interaction, repetitive behavior, and limited interest. It is now believed that ASD is a result of complex gene-environment interactions, with strong and clear genetic influences. Hope this helps!
